Transaction d61481d374c10af2a7f69b9326e3ad2c9b556196416330019494254f181dc4eb
1 Input
1 Output
-
d61481d374c10af2a7f69b9326e3ad2c9b556196416330019494254f181dc4eb:0
- value
- 519246
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ea1f4fef99831ca39f09111cb466710110915ed3 OP_EQUAL
- address
- 3P2wZ3ajFeY7xzLm3AeSwhqgjzACNzDCx7